Oaklands School: 300 places, 89% filled: places available

Oaklands School has a published admission number of 300 places. 267 pupils were enrolled in the most recent data, giving a fill rate of 89%. At 89% full, the school currently has headroom below its 300 place limit. Catchment distance criteria still apply when the school is oversubscribed, but at current demand levels, places have been available for applicants outside the immediate catchment area.

The fill-rate figure above reflects overall demand, but the school's intake also varies by community profile. 43% of pupils at Oaklands School are eligible for free school meals, above the national average of around 24%. This reflects the school's role in a higher-deprivation area of Hounslow.
